Gardner leads No. 6 Virginia to 67-62 win over Syracuse

SYRACUSE, N.Y. (AP) - Jayden Gardner scored 17 points and made a jumper near the foul line in the final minute as No. 6 Virginia withstood a second-half surge by Syracuse to win its seventh straight game, 67-62 on Monday night.

Gardner, a fifth-year senior, drew a charge for the fifth foul on Syracuse big man Jesse Edwards with 1 minute left, then converted the shot with 37 seconds remaining to put the Cavaliers (17-3, 9-2 Atlantic Coast Conference) up by four.

Kihei Clark and Armaan Franklin each scored 12 points for Virginia, which completed a sweep of Syracuse and moved within one game of ACC-leading Clemson.

Judah Mintz scored 20 points and Edwards had 14 for Syracuse (13-10, 6-6), which has lost four of five.

NO. 10 TEXAS 76, NO. 11 BAYLOR 71

AUSTIN, Texas (AP) - Sir'Jabari Rice scored 21 points and Timmy Allen added 19 to end Baylor's six-game win streak and keep Texas in a share of first place in the Big 12.

Rice made four 3-pointers in the second half and his two free throws with 16 seconds left put Texas ahead by five.

Baylor had closed within 72-71 on Keyonte George's three-point play before Texas answered with Marcus Carr's fallaway jumper with 27 seconds left.

Rice, a 29% 3-point shooter in Big 12 play, was 4 of 5 shooting from long range. Allen was 7 of 10 from the floor for the Longhorns (18-4, 7-2).

LJ Cryer scored 19 points for Baylor (16-6, 5-4).

TEXAS TECH 80, NO. 13 IOWA STATE 77, OT

LUBBOCK, Texas (AP) - Texas Tech erased a 23-point deficit after halftime for its first Big 12 win of the season, with De'Vion Harmon scoring all 16 of his points after the break against Iowa State.

The Red Raiders trailed 59-36 with 12:36 remaining after one of Caleb Grill's career-best eight 3-pointers, but a 20-3 run started not long after to make it close down the stretch.

Kevin Obanor had 24 points and 13 rebounds for the Red Raiders (12-10, 1-8 Big 12), who won their second consecutive game, including a victory over LSU in the SEC/Big 12 Challenge.

Grill scored 24 points but missed his final three 3-pointers after starting 8 of 9. One came on a frantic game-ending sequence in which the Cyclones (15-6, 6-3) missed three from long range trying to force a second overtime.
